But as a film hero was he taken seriously? Him and his movies? When compared to the rest?Originally posted by: Ashley.Tisdale
It did well. Out of all his films this one and Wrong No did well.
The rest were either underperformers or flops.
I think udhar problem hai ki janata bhi Indian films hi dekhti hai, Pakistani films nahi dekhti utni zyada. And limited audience hai, industry revive nahi hui hai, so it does not make any sense to only stick to films. Their Highest Grossing Film made PKR 70 crores i.e INR 35 Crores.
That's why I guess Danish moved back to TV because that has better numbers and viewership.
